Regina King is opening up about her kitchen adventures — from passed-down recipes to her latest debut as a wine entrepreneur.
During an appearance on Food & Wine’s Tinfoil Swans podcast, published on Tuesday, Aug. 19, the Oscar-winning actress, 54, explained how she preserves her family’s most cherished dishes.
“I have a recipe of my grandmother’s that I have framed – her pound cake recipe,” she told host Kat Kinsman. “There [has] sugar on it. It’s her writing. Her sugar, butter – might be a little piece of dried Crisco or something.”
King goes on to say that the handwritten recipe has become so tattered over the years, she’s taken to framing it to keep it intact, hanging in her home so that it’s ready to recreate when needed. “That recipe that she had written down has got to be probably 40 years old,” King said.

King has also become a recipe creator in her own right, recently debuting her own wine label, MianU. “I’d never ever thought about being in this space,” she said, “but this is where I’m supposed to be.”
King says creating the wine, which is an orange wine blend of Gewürztraminer and Chardonnay from California’s Mendocino County, was a “labor of love” that also has given her “an opportunity to continue creating new memories” with her late son Ian, who died in 2022.
“Thinking about the first time I tried orange wine — Ian had introduced me to orange wine,” she recalled. “Of course, the epiphany would be, we’re going to make an orange wine. It was literally that simple.”
King also explained on the podcast why she chose to incorporate Ian’s name into the naming of the new label. “I was told that in life, the only way a person fully leaves this place is if they’re forgotten. So I’m always trying to find ways to make sure Ian’s name is said,” she said. “This wine is in celebration of him. It’s honoring him.”
Ian died by suicide in January 2022, a little after his 26th birthday. He is King’s only child who she shares with her ex-husband and record producer, Ian Alexander Sr.
